Canopy Pruning in Doylestown, PA
Canopy pruning services involve the careful trimming and shaping of the upper branches and foliage of trees to promote healthy growth, improve appearance, and maintain safety. This type of pruning is often requested for trees that have overgrown or become too dense, which can hinder sunlight penetration, increase the risk of falling branches, or detract from the overall landscape. Projects may include thinning out crowded canopies, removing dead or diseased limbs, and shaping trees to fit the aesthetic or functional needs of the property.
Homeowners typically seek canopy pruning to enhance the safety and visual appeal of their trees and property.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the overall health of the tree, the desired shape or size, and any specific concerns such as proximity to structures or power lines. Understanding the scope of the project and the condition of the trees can help ensure the pruning is performed effectively and safely, supporting the long-term vitality of the landscape.

Common Canopy Pruning Jobs
Canopy pruning - involves removing dead or overgrown branches to improve tree health.
Selective trimming - enhances canopy structure and promotes better sunlight penetration.
Thinning services - reduce density to improve airflow and reduce the risk of storm damage.
Structural pruning - shapes the canopy to prevent branches from crossing or rubbing.
Safety pruning - removes hazardous branches that could fall and cause property damage.
Maintenance trimming - maintains canopy size and encourages healthy growth over time.
Canopy Pruning Questions
What is canopy pruning? Canopy pruning involves trimming the outer branches of a tree to improve its shape, health, and safety.
Why should property owners consider canopy pruning? It helps maintain tree stability, encourages healthy growth, and enhances the appearance of the landscape.
Which trees benefit most from canopy pruning? Mature trees with dense or overgrown canopies, especially those near structures or power lines, are ideal candidates.
When is the best time for canopy pruning? The ideal time is during the tree's dormant season, typically late winter to early spring, to promote healthy growth.
